川西新场气田下沙溪庙组气藏预测评价研究

PREDICTION AND EVALUATION OF GAS RESERVOIRS IN THE LOWER SHAXIMIAO FORMATION OF XINCHANG GASFIELD, WEST SICHUAN PROVINCE

【摘要】 新场下沙溪庙组气藏是川西致密碎屑岩远源气藏中新近发现的又一含气层段。文中通过对该气藏基本地质特征及含气砂体地球物理特征的研究 ,总结出该气藏天然气富集的控制因素主要为储层沉积微相 ,含气砂体表现为“中 -强振幅和低阻抗”的负反射地震响应特征。在对气藏特征认识的基础上 ,作者结合有利储层微相展布及地震响应等特征对气藏进行了预测评价。

【Abstract】 The gas pool in the Lower Shaximiao Formation of Xinchang gasfield is another gas-bearing interval discovered recently in the distal gas reservoirs of tight clastic rock in West Sichuan province. By study on the geophysical properties of gas-bearing sandbodies and the basic geological characteristics of the gas pool in this paper, it is summarized that the control factors of natural gas enrichment for this gas pool are mainly reservoir sedimentary microfacies and gas-bearing sand bodies show the negative reflection seismic response features of me-dium-strong amplitude and low impedance. Based on the acknowledge of gas pool characteristics, the gas pool is predicted and evaluated combined with favorable reservoir microfacies distribution, seismic response and other characteristics.
